Rautahat
Three Indian men have been arrested in possession of firearms from Rautahat on Tuesday.
Madan Kushwaha, of Harser Grampanchayat-1 in Mujpharpur district, Bihar, Dinesh Prasad Kushwaha, of Madhopur, Ghosaut Grampanchayat-1, and Ajay Prasad Kushwaha, of Gadaye, Manir Grampanchayat-2, were arrested with a pistol, a musket and three rounds of bullets used in SLR from a hotel in Gaur, SP Yagya Binod Pokharel, Chief at the District Police Office Rautahat.
Acting on a tip-off, the trio was arrested while they were planning to commit a crime, SP Pokharel added.
The number of criminals entering Nepal from India has been increasing of late due to open border.
